The deposition of graphene oxide resulted in a partial lessen while in the electrical resistance with the cotton sample. Even so, diminished graphene oxide confirmed a sheet resistance of 220 ×�?03 Ω/square, symbolizing a reduce of 95%. The bottom sheet resistance of one ×�?03 Ω/sq. was noticed within the polypyrrole coated cotton, plus the pyrrole to oxidant molar ratio didn’t have an affect on the conductivity on the coated cotton fabric. In distinction, the sheet resistance of polyaniline-coated cotton fabrics depended on the molar ratio of aniline to oxidant. Also, the electrical conductivity of synthesized polyaniline is quite sensitive on the diploma of oxidation and protonation. The protonated pernigraniline altered to inexperienced color because of the emeraldine salt and confirmed the lowest sheet resistance.

The electrical area resistance was calculated utilizing an in-residence made and assembled four-point probe setup connected to a multimeter (Agilent 3401A) working with Van der Pauw principle [26]. The fabric samples were being placed on flat insulating material, and the probe was put on best of your fabric. To improve the Get hold of amongst the probe as well as the fabric sample, a two kg body weight was applied in addition to the 4-level probe tools.
